Robotically Assisted Treadmill Training in Spinal Cord Injury (SCI)

Completed ·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Paraplegia, Quadriplegia, Spinal Cord Injury, Tetraplegia

In brief

This proposal investigates the hypothesis that progressive aerobic exercise with Lokomat is feasible in people with motor incomplete spinal cord injury, and three months of training will improve cardiovascular fitness and gait functionality when compared to physical therapy controls
